Qatayef: Ramadan’s main dessert in Gaza

Friday 25-May-2018

Qatayef is a staple Ramadan dessert that is rarely absent from Iftar tables in the Gaza Strip.

Qatayef pastry is made of a special kind of flour. The batter is poured onto a hot plate appearing similar to beehives with only one side cooked in less than a minute.

Qatayef can be served after the pastry is filled with cheese cream walnuts almonds raisins cinnamon or peanuts.

It is served either deep-fried or baked with a hot syrup. Some people prefer to eat it raw with some cream.
